Buoyed by the Court ruling in the National Herald case, terming the Enforcement Directorate’s (ED) action illegal and malicious, the Madhya Pradesh Congress staged a protest braving water cannons in front of the state BJP Headquarters in Bhopal on Wednesday

Led by MP Congress Chief Jitu Patwari, scores of Congress workers marched to the BJP office in protest against the alleged misuse of the ED by the Union government against senior Congress leaders, including Sonia Gandhi and Leader of the Opposition in the Lok Sabha Rahul Gandhi. The protesters, on the way, faced police barricades, and water cannons and arrests.

The Congress workers raised slogans against the BJP government policies and the misuse of Central agencies, reiterating their resolve to protect democracy.

Patwari told reporters, “The BJP is conspiring to defame Opposition leaders by filing false cases. The true face of Prime Minister Narendra Modi and the ED has been exposed before the nation today”.

“The Gandhi family has sacrificed everything for the country with lives and property. The Congress party will not be intimidated by these false cases. We will raise public awareness and expose the true face of the BJP to every citizen”, he asserted.

He challenged Madhya Pradesh Chief Minister Dr Mohan Yadav, saying, “We are Rahul Gandhi’s brave lions; we will not be intimidated by your sticks and water cannons.”

The State Congress Committee maintained that the Congress will continue its struggle against any attempt to suppress democracy, the Constitution, and the voice of the Opposition.
